GroupDocs.Conversion for .NET을 사용하여 Visio VSD 파일을 텍스트로 변환
소개
복잡한 Visio VSD 파일을 일반 텍스트 형식으로 변환하는 것은 까다로울 수 있지만, 데이터 추출이나 콘텐츠 마이그레이션과 같은 작업에 필수적입니다. 강력한 GroupDocs.Conversion 라이브러리를 사용하면 이 과정이 간소화되고 효율적이 됩니다.
이 튜토리얼에서는 C#을 사용하여 VSD 파일을 TXT로 변환하는 방법을 알아봅니다. GroupDocs.Conversion for .NET의 설정부터 실행까지 살펴보며 각 단계를 철저히 이해하도록 하겠습니다.
배울 내용:
- .NET 프로젝트에서 GroupDocs.Conversion 설정 및 초기화
- VSD 파일을 TXT 형식으로 변환하는 효율적인 코드 작성
- 구성 옵션 및 성능 고려 사항 이해
- 이 변환 기능의 실제 응용 프로그램
이제 환경을 설정하고 변환 과정을 시작해 보겠습니다!
필수 조건
시작하기 전에 다음 사항을 확인하세요.
- 필수 라이브러리: .NET 라이브러리를 위한 GroupDocs.Conversion.
- 환경 설정: Visual Studio나 VS Code와 같은 AC# 개발 환경.
- 지식: C# 프로그래밍과 파일 I/O 작업에 대한 기본적인 이해.
.NET용 GroupDocs.Conversion 설정
GroupDocs.Conversion을 사용하려면 프로젝트에 라이브러리를 설치하세요.
NuGet 패키지 관리자 콘솔
Install-Package GroupDocs.Conversion -Version 25.3.0
.NET CLI
dotnet add package GroupDocs.Conversion --version 25.3.0
라이센스 취득
- 무료 체험: 도서관의 기능을 평가합니다.
- 임시 면허: 체험판에서 제공되는 시간보다 더 많은 시간을 확보하세요.
- 구입: 장기 사용 및 지원을 받으려면 전체 라이선스를 구매하세요.
초기화 및 설정
C# 프로젝트에서 GroupDocs.Conversion을 초기화합니다.
using System;
using GroupDocs.Conversion;
using GroupDocs.Conversion.Options.Convert;
// 소스 VSD 파일 경로로 Converter 인스턴스를 초기화합니다.
string sourceVsdPath = "YOUR_DOCUMENT_DIRECTORY/sample.vsd";
using (var converter = new Converter(sourceVsdPath))
{
// 여기서 변환 과정을 처리합니다.
}
구현 가이드
단계별 변환 프로세스
소스 파일 로딩
다음을 사용하여 VSD 파일을 로드합니다. Converter
수업:
// 소스 VSD 파일을 로드합니다.
string sourceVsdPath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"sample.vsd");
using (var converter = new Converter(sourceVsdPath))
{
// 여기에 추가 단계가 추가됩니다.
}
변환 옵션 정의
TXT 형식에 대한 변환 옵션을 정의합니다.
// TXT 형식에 대한 변환 옵션을 정의합니다.
WordProcessingConvertOptions options = new WordProcessingConvertOptions
{
Format = GroupDocs.Conversion.FileTypes.WordProcessingFileType.Txt
};
변환 수행
변환을 실행하고 출력 파일을 저장합니다.
// 변환을 수행하고 결과를 TXT 파일로 저장합니다.
string outputFolder = Path.Combine("YOUR_OUTPUT_DIRECTORY", ".");
string outputFile = Path.Combine(outputFolder, "vsd-converted-to.txt");
converter.Convert(outputFile, options);
주요 매개변수 설명:
WordProcessingConvertOptions
: TXT 형식 변환을 지정합니다.converter.Convert(...)
: 변환 프로세스를 실행합니다.
문제 해결 팁
- 소스 VSD 파일 경로가 올바르고 접근 가능한지 확인하세요.
- 출력 디렉토리가 존재하는지 또는 애플리케이션에서 생성할 수 있는지 확인하세요.
- 실행 중에 라이브러리 관련 예외가 있는지 확인하세요.
실제 응용 프로그램
VSD 파일을 TXT로 변환하는 것은 다음과 같은 경우에 유용합니다.
- 데이터 추출분석이나 보고를 위해 다이어그램에서 텍스트 데이터를 추출합니다.
- 콘텐츠 마이그레이션: 텍스트 처리 도구에 적합한 형식으로 콘텐츠를 마이그레이션합니다.
- 문서화 간소화: 자세한 다이어그램을 일반 텍스트로 변환하여 관리를 용이하게 합니다.
성능 고려 사항
다음을 통해 성능을 최적화하세요.
- 메모리 효율적인 관행을 사용하여
using
진술. - 대규모 배치 작업 중 리소스 사용량을 모니터링합니다.
- 누수를 방지하고 속도를 최적화하기 위해 .NET 모범 사례를 따릅니다.
결론
이 튜토리얼에서는 .NET용 GroupDocs.Conversion을 설정하고, VSD 파일을 TXT 형식으로 변환하고, 변환 기능을 효과적으로 적용하는 방법을 알아보았습니다. 다음 단계로 GroupDocs.Conversion에서 지원하는 다른 파일 형식을 살펴보거나, 이 기능을 대규모 시스템에 통합해 보세요.
사용해 볼 준비가 되셨나요? 다양한 문서 유형과 구성을 시험해 보세요!
FAQ 섹션
질문 1: GroupDocs.Conversion for .NET과 호환되는 .NET 버전은 무엇입니까? A1: .NET Standard 2.0을 포함하여 여러 .NET Framework 버전을 지원합니다.
질문 2: 변환 중에 예외가 발생하면 어떻게 처리합니까? A2: 변환 논리를 중심으로 try-catch 블록을 구현하여 예외를 관리합니다.
질문 3: GroupDocs.Conversion을 사용하여 다른 파일 형식을 변환할 수 있나요? A3: 네, 라이브러리는 VSD 파일 외에도 다양한 문서 형식을 지원합니다.
질문 4: GroupDocs.Conversion에서 흔히 발생하는 설정 문제는 무엇인가요? A4: 일반적인 문제로는 잘못된 패키지 설치 경로와 종속성 누락이 있습니다. 프로젝트 참조가 정확한지 확인하세요.
Q5: 대용량 문서의 변환 속도를 최적화하려면 어떻게 해야 하나요? A5: 메모리 사용량을 효과적으로 관리하여 최적화하고, 가능하다면 큰 파일을 작은 청크로 나누는 것을 고려하세요.
자원
- 선적 서류 비치: GroupDocs.Conversion 문서
- API 참조: GroupDocs API 참조
- .NET용 GroupDocs.Conversion 다운로드: 출시 페이지
- 라이센스 구매: 지금 구매하세요
- 무료 체험: 무료 체험판을 시작하세요
- 임시 면허: 임시 면허를 받으세요
- 지원하다: GroupDocs 포럼
이러한 리소스와 가이드를 활용하면 GroupDocs.Conversion for .NET을 사용하여 VSD 파일을 TXT 형식으로 변환할 준비가 완료되었습니다. 즐거운 코딩 되세요!